Mistake 1: Writing Like a Resume

A resume generally summarises responsibilities and achievements.

A CDR requires a different approach. Applicants need to explain engineering situations in detail and demonstrate their personal contribution.

Simply listing duties does not provide enough context.

Mistake 2: Focusing Only on the Team

Engineering projects are often collaborative. However, the report should clearly identify what the applicant personally did.

Instead of saying that "the team developed a solution," explain the specific analysis, design work, calculations, decisions, or implementation activities performed by the applicant.

Mistake 3: Using Generic Examples

Generic engineering examples may sound impressive but do not demonstrate an applicant's actual experience.

Specific projects and genuine technical situations are much more useful for developing an authentic CDR Report.

Mistake 4: Ignoring Consistency

Information should remain consistent throughout the report.

For example, project dates, job responsibilities, technical tools, qualifications, and other important details should not contradict each other.

Mistake 5: Copying Existing Content

Using another engineer's Career Episode or copying material from online sources can compromise originality.

Applicants should write from their own experience and use professional assistance primarily for structure, editing, and communication.

Mistake 6: Poor Technical Explanation

An engineer may understand a technical concept but fail to explain it clearly.

Technical writing should provide enough information for the reader to understand the engineering problem, reasoning, decisions, and outcome without unnecessary jargon.
